Wade Wilson Asked: 2021-04-22 15:23:33 +0800 CST2021-04-22 15:23:33 +0800 CST 2021-04-22 15:23:33 +0800 CST 如何下载/保存我自己的网站? 772 基本上我再也买不起我的网站了。我很想把它存起来,但我付不起。我是这个东西的菜鸟,但我想下载/保存该网站,以便当我可以托管时,我可以重新上传其内容。最好不必编辑太多,但我不确定这是否可能。我只想保存尽可能多的东西,而不必再次编辑和构建。 我只想有人向我解释我该怎么做。我听说 HATTrack 和 Wget 是流行的选择?但是对于任何一个,我都希望找到一个可以准确解释该怎么做的人,这样我就不会犯错!这些程序也保存模板吗? 我非常感谢任何理想、评论或建议,因为我的域名即将结束! download website 3 个回答 Voted Best Answer Keltari 2021-04-22T16:03:59+08:002021-04-22T16:03:59+08:00 你有几个选择: 使用 WordPress 备份插件,如UpDraft来创建 WordPress 文件和数据库的备份。UpDraft 和其他插件可以创建要下载的文件,甚至可以将备份放在您的 Google Drive、DropBox 和其他位置。 BlueHost 是一个基于 cPanel 的提供商,这意味着您可以进行完整的 cPanel 备份,这将备份所有内容。这将包括网站、数据库和电子邮件。但是,除非您将来要迁移到另一个基于 cPanel 的提供商,否则这会比较麻烦,但仍然有用。 您可以通过 FTP 手动下载 WordPress 的文档根目录和内容(可能是 public_html),也可以从命令行或 MyPHP Admin 将数据库导出到 .sql 文件并下载。 您应该能够与 BlueHost 的支持人员交谈,他们应该能够引导您完成这些步骤中的任何一个(或者只是为您完成)。为离开托管服务提供商的人请求备份是标准程序。 davidgo 2021-04-22T17:36:09+08:002021-04-22T17:36:09+08:00 对于 Wordpress 网站,在我使用过的所有网站(数百个)上,有两件事需要备份 - Wordpress 文件和 数据库转储。 最简单的方法是以管理员身份登录 Wordpress,安装插件并使用插件备份所有内容。我通常使用 Updraft(它将文件分解为子类别 - 您将它们全部备份,以及数据库)。另一个常见的选择是备份好友。毫无疑问还有其他人。 关键是您可以从 Wordpress 中进行完整备份——这可能是最安全和最简单的方法。 如果您想走更难的路线 - 另一种方法需要您从服务器获取 Wordpress 文件和数据库转储。 从抓取文件开始。您可以通过 FTP 或 SCP 甚至通过拖放界面来执行此操作。执行此操作的确切方法取决于您的托管服务提供商提供的服务。 数据库几乎肯定是 MySQL,因此您可以使用 PHPMyAdmin(它通常是 CPANEL 的一个组件,但可以是独立的。如果您可以访问 PHPMyAdmin 但不知道连接详细信息,可以在文件中找到这些信息wp-config.php 在您的 Wordpress 站点的根安装中。只需使用文本编辑器打开该文件,然后查看“define(DB_?????.'xxxxx') where the ??? ?? 是用户名、密码、数据库名称、数据库服务器,xxxxxx 是值。您可能需要用户名和密码才能使用 PHPMyAdmin。(还有其他获取数据库转储的方法,但它们要困难得多) Journeyman Geek 2021-04-22T19:16:27+08:002021-04-22T19:16:27+08:00 取决于您要保存的内容以及将来要执行的操作。 BackUpWordPress 帮助我完成了 2 次服务器迁移,包括一次涉及快速计划外重新部署(我的服务器硬件出现故障)。它将备份您的数据库(如果满足某些先决条件,则该站点是正确的),并且在备份您的 wordpress 目录之间,重新部署非常简单。 Wordpress 还有一个我推荐的 XML 导出/导入选项。它可能更容易,但未经测试。 我建议两者都做以防万一;)。 HTTrack 和 wget 将备份您页面的静态版本。如果您不再打算写博客但想要将文件粘贴起来以供访问或想要在某处简单地部署它的静态副本,那就太好了。这些选项将是您网站在某个时间点的快照,而不是将来的完整 wordpress 备份。 可能没有什么比认为您已备份更糟糕的了,然后及时意识到它只是站点的快照,而您无法恢复您的站点。 如果您想要静态快照并且需要访问任何超级关键的内容,您可能需要确保这些页面在 Internet 存档或 archive.is 上被蜘蛛/缓存
你有几个选择:
您应该能够与 BlueHost 的支持人员交谈,他们应该能够引导您完成这些步骤中的任何一个(或者只是为您完成)。为离开托管服务提供商的人请求备份是标准程序。
对于 Wordpress 网站,在我使用过的所有网站(数百个)上,有两件事需要备份 -
最简单的方法是以管理员身份登录 Wordpress,安装插件并使用插件备份所有内容。我通常使用 Updraft(它将文件分解为子类别 - 您将它们全部备份,以及数据库)。另一个常见的选择是备份好友。毫无疑问还有其他人。 关键是您可以从 Wordpress 中进行完整备份——这可能是最安全和最简单的方法。
如果您想走更难的路线 - 另一种方法需要您从服务器获取 Wordpress 文件和数据库转储。
从抓取文件开始。您可以通过 FTP 或 SCP 甚至通过拖放界面来执行此操作。执行此操作的确切方法取决于您的托管服务提供商提供的服务。
数据库几乎肯定是 MySQL,因此您可以使用 PHPMyAdmin(它通常是 CPANEL 的一个组件,但可以是独立的。如果您可以访问 PHPMyAdmin 但不知道连接详细信息,可以在文件中找到这些信息wp-config.php 在您的 Wordpress 站点的根安装中。只需使用文本编辑器打开该文件,然后查看“define(DB_?????.'xxxxx') where the ??? ?? 是用户名、密码、数据库名称、数据库服务器,xxxxxx 是值。您可能需要用户名和密码才能使用 PHPMyAdmin。(还有其他获取数据库转储的方法,但它们要困难得多)
取决于您要保存的内容以及将来要执行的操作。
BackUpWordPress 帮助我完成了 2 次服务器迁移,包括一次涉及快速计划外重新部署(我的服务器硬件出现故障)。它将备份您的数据库(如果满足某些先决条件,则该站点是正确的),并且在备份您的 wordpress 目录之间,重新部署非常简单。
Wordpress 还有一个我推荐的 XML 导出/导入选项。它可能更容易,但未经测试。
我建议两者都做以防万一;)。
HTTrack 和 wget 将备份您页面的静态版本。如果您不再打算写博客但想要将文件粘贴起来以供访问或想要在某处简单地部署它的静态副本,那就太好了。这些选项将是您网站在某个时间点的快照,而不是将来的完整 wordpress 备份。
可能没有什么比认为您已备份更糟糕的了,然后及时意识到它只是站点的快照,而您无法恢复您的站点。
如果您想要静态快照并且需要访问任何超级关键的内容,您可能需要确保这些页面在 Internet 存档或 archive.is 上被蜘蛛/缓存